    Severe e-scooter crashes result in higher rates of traumatic brain injuries than motorcycle accidents

    A fall from an electric scooter (e-scooter) can look deceptively minor. The rider is standing only a short distance above the road and, unlike a motorcycle, most e-scooters are limited to relatively modest speeds.
    Yet trauma surgeons are seeing injuries that tell a different story. E-scooter crashes can cause serious head injuries, damage to internal organs, and complex fractures – sometimes after what appears to have been a simple fall.
    This matters as e-scooters become an increasingly common form of transport in cities around the world. New research from England and Wales offers one of the clearest pictures yet of the injuries involved.
    The study examined more than 15,000 people with moderate or severe injuries recorded in a national trauma database. This included 580 e-scooter riders, more than 7,000 motorcyclists, and more than 7,000 cyclists.
    The clearest difference was what happened to riders’ heads.
    Among seriously injured adults, traumatic brain injuries were around three and a half times as common among e-scooter riders as among motorcyclists, and around 1.7 times more common than in cyclists. More than a third of the injuries recorded among adult e-scooter riders involved traumatic brain injury.
    Damage to internal organs and blood vessels was also proportionally more common. Fractures, however, were actually less common among e-scooter riders than among motorcyclists or cyclists.
    There is an important qualification. These figures do not mean that taking an e-scooter journey makes someone three and a half times more likely to suffer a brain injury than riding a motorcycle. The researchers did not have comparable information on the number of journeys or distance travelled by motorcyclists and cyclists.
    Instead, the results tell us that when people sustain moderate or severe injuries, the pattern of injuries sustained on an e-scooter is different. Head and internal injuries make up a much greater proportion of the resulting trauma.
    That distinction matters when headlines describe e-scooters as “three times riskier” than motorcycles. The study cannot tell us whether an e-scooter journey is three times more likely to result in serious injury than a motorcycle journey, because the researchers did not have comparable data on how far people travelled on each.
    Why e-scooters can cause serious injuries
    One explanation for this injury pattern lies in how e-scooters are designed and ridden. Riders stand upright, giving them a relatively high centre of gravity. Their wheels are much smaller than those on most bicycles, while the handlebars provide a narrow point through which the rider controls the vehicle.
    Hit a pothole, kerb or piece of debris and the small front wheel can stop suddenly. The rider keeps moving forwards and can be thrown over the handlebars towards the road, with very little protection between their head and the ground.
    This makes helmet use particularly important. Among seriously injured e-scooter riders in the study, only about 6% were recorded as wearing helmets, compared with 45% of cyclists and 76% of motorcyclists.
    Children also featured disproportionately. Around 16% of injured e-scooter riders in the trauma database were under 18 – substantially higher than the proportion among injured cyclists or motorcyclists.
    A second part of the research examined more than 23,000 incidents involving rental e-scooters across more than 33 million journeys and almost 78 million kilometres. Collision rates varied considerably between cities, suggesting that where people ride may matter as well as what they ride.
    Official figures give some indication of the wider burden. In Great Britain, police recorded 1,312 collisions involving e-scooters in 2024, resulting in 1,390 casualties: six people died and an estimated 444 were seriously injured.
    How e-scooter injuries are treated
    Treatment depends on what has been damaged. Minor fractures may need a cast or brace. More complicated fractures can require surgery involving plates, screws or metal rods. Serious head injuries may need intensive care, brain surgery, or prolonged rehabilitation, while internal bleeding may require emergency surgery.
    The consequences can therefore extend far beyond the initial crash. A few seconds on an e-scooter can lead to months away from work, rehabilitation and, in the most severe cases, permanent disability.
    Many of the factors contributing to these injuries can be reduced. A helmet cannot prevent a fall, but it can protect the part of the body that appears particularly vulnerable.
    Riders should also become familiar with the acceleration, braking and steering before entering heavy traffic. Speed matters, particularly on wet or uneven roads. Using a phone, carrying another passenger or riding after drinking alcohol adds further risk to a vehicle that already demands balance and concentration.
    E-scooters have clear advantages: they are convenient, relatively cheap and can replace short car journeys. Millions of rides take place without serious injury.
    But their appearance can be misleading. An e-scooter may look more like a child’s scooter than a motorcycle, yet the injuries seen in trauma centres show that falling from one is not necessarily a trivial event.
